SEB Accountant Salaries in Buffalo, NY

The average SEB Accountant in Buffalo, NY earns an estimated $72,114 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$64,748 with a $7,366 bonus. SEB's Accountant compensation is $8,953 more than the US average for a Accountant. Accountant salaries at SEB in Buffalo, NY can range from $35,000 - $170,000.

In Buffalo, NY, The Finance Department at SEB earns $20,082 more on average than the Customer Support Department.
